熊蓋站 - 首頁

  Plurk Twitter    

» 您尚未 登入註冊 | 說明 | 娛樂中心 | 點歌 | 聊天留言 | 最新 | 精華 | 論壇 | 資訊 | 首頁 | 影音模式

熊蓋站  -> 聊天哈啦 -> 時事新聞  -> 【資訊】APU未來基石,AMD宣佈hUMA異構統一尋址技術

--> 本頁主題: 【資訊】APU未來基石,AMD宣佈hUMA異構統一尋址技術 加為IE收藏 | 收藏主題 | 上一主題 | 下一主題 | 可列印版本
andy6989


終身成就獎
頭銜:論壇執行長論壇執行長

∷ 職務: 站長 該帥哥目前不在線
∷ 編號: 1
∷ 級別: 天使會員
∷ 發帖: 8098
∷ 威望: 6189
∷ 財富: 36813 蓋幣
∷ 貢獻: 173
∷ 配偶: 單身
∷ 家族: 無門無派
∷ 註冊: 2005-01-30
∷ 上次: 2019-03-27
鮮花(55)
寵物資料

寵物狀態:生存
寵物級別:287 -最終進化-
寵物PK:開(接受挑戰)
HP:7275/7275
MP:674/674
SP:4800/5000
EXP:86%
  【字體: Plurk Twitter 
【本站推薦】:
 【資訊】APU未來基石,AMD宣佈hUMA異構統一尋址技術

  從2006年收購ATI之後,AMD一直力推的就是Fusion融合的概念,他們希望GPU和CPU不再是互相獨立的單位,而是可以互相輔助,發揮各自的特長。APU的出現算是AMD融合理念的第一步,但是APU實際上只是解決了CPU和GPU的集成問題,真正的融合理念還很遠,其中一個關鍵問題就是CPU和GPU的統一尋址問題,為此AMD還成立了HSA基金會,拉攏了高通、ARM等大腕一同推薦CPU和GPU融合大業。


AMD力推的HSA路線圖,2013年是解決GPU和CPU統一尋址的關鍵


  AMD如此癡迷於異構運算的原因就在於目前的CPU在浮點性能上與GPU的差距越來越大,2002年的頂級CPU——Pentium 4的浮點性能是12.24GFLOPS,當年的Radeon 9700 Pro浮點性能是31.2GFLOPS,二者的差距不過是2-3倍。但是十年後再來看,Intel去年推出的最強消費級處理器Core i7-3970X的浮點性能不過336GFLOPS,而AMD的Radeon HD 7970 GE顯卡的浮點性能已經是4301GFLOPS,性能是前者的13x,差距還在進一步擴大。

  既然GPU有著如此強大的性能,那麼使用GPU來加速運算不是更好嗎?這是AMD的目的,也是GPU通用計算的最終目的,但是要想實現這個目的就得需要解決幾個難題,首先就是CPU和GPU都有各自的內存系統,聯合運算就需要二者使用相同的內存系統。

  此前索尼的設計師在談到PS4為何不是一套簡單的「高端PC」時就提到了一個問題,那就是PS4使用的是統一尋址設計,8GB GDDR5既是GPU的內存系統也是CPU的內存系統。因為PS4使用的是AMD的APU,這個統一尋址設計其實是AMD的功勞,如今他們也正式宣佈了這項技術——hUMA( Heterogeneous Uniform Memory Access,異構統一內存訪問),它將成為未來APU的基石。



  與hUMA相對的還有UMA(Unified Memory Access)和NUMA(Non-Unified Memory Access),UMA是指所有內核使用一條內存尋址總線,目前的多核CPU內部基本上都是UMA尋址了,因為他們的內核是一樣的,而NUMA自然就不是統一尋址了,AMD的hUMA則是在GPU、CPU之間進行兩個完全不同的架構之間進行統一尋址,二者通過一條雙向存儲總線使用共同的內存系統。



  hUMA設計的主要特點有:
1.雙向一致性內存(Bi-Directional Coherent Memory),不論是GPU還是CPU在處理器過程中對內存中的數據做了什麼改變,另外一方總是能立即看到更改後的數據。

2.可調頁內存(Pageable Memory),GPU可以處理(take)頁面錯誤,不再受頁面鎖定內存的限制。

3.完整內存空間(Entire Memory Spac),GPU和CPU可以動態分配整個內存空間。


目前的NUMA系統的內存操作,CPU和GPU各自獨立


hUMA系統下CPU和GPU擁有統一的內存空間

  有了hUMA這種異構統一尋址之後,AMD稱其可以簡化編程難度,降低編程開發的成本。該技術支持主流的編程語言——Python、C++及Java等,開發者無需專用API即可簡化特殊架構的開發工作。AMD表示引入hUMA之後能效也變高了,因為現在為CPU開發的代碼可以運行在GPU上了,反之亦然。

  目前除了索尼的PS4主機之外還沒有實際產品使用hUMA技術,Kaveri應該是第一個使用hUMA設計的APU產品,其CPU核心為Steamroller架構,性能會比目前的Piledriver核心有明顯提升,而Kavri APU預計會在今年底發佈。


※ ※ ※ 本文為 andy6989 與 熊蓋站 共同所有,未經同意,請勿轉載 ※ ※ ※

 



≡熊蓋站管理團隊≡--共勉之--



[樓 主] |
發表於:2013-05-02 06:03

  熊蓋站 -> 時事新聞

v 最新文章        熊蓋站為自由討論論壇,所有個人行為或言論不代表本站立場。文章內容如有涉及侵權請聯絡我們,將立即刪除相關文章資料        v 精華文章

               

奇摩搜尋
完全比對 模糊比對

線上收看: 景點即時影像 | 線上查詢: 火車時刻表最上方

    Powered by 熊蓋站  Code © 2005-2017 Plurk Twitter 
讀取秒數Time 0.023223 second(s),query:4 Gzip enabled
   現在時間是 2024-11-28 1:21